Slav Jank Nostalgia Trip

Very true to the history of S.T.A.L.K.E.R's previous titles. Random crashes, a third of the main quests being totally broken, the first mission included, and spending half my play time trawling through reddit to find fixes to things that should have been QA'd months before release. Had to install mods to access the command console and attempt to fix bugs the devs somehow managed to overlook. This title is a cossak vodka induced, nostalgia fuelled romp through what could have been the crowning achievement of the series. A-Life has been gutted, the factions are bland and working with/for them has little to no impact on your experience in the Zone. Traders overcharge like crazy, and you spend more on ammo and repairs than you get from loot/mission completion rewards. Artifacts are mostly terrible, as the radiation they emit means that you can only have one or two good ones. Mutants are bullet sponges, and the AP/HP ammo types seem to have no effect of damage. Most settlements Techs are useless, and cannot upgrade mid-tier gear, with no way to get them the upgraded tools they would need to improve guns/armour. Upgrade blueprints are only for a specific gun/armour, meaning that even if you go trawling through stashes, you're unlikely to be able to upgrade your favourite gun unless you go hunting after researching online, taking the joy out of exploration. Most of the quests are simple fetch quests, with no depth or reasoning besides bloating playtime.

I finished the main quest out of spite, and may come back to the title in a year or so once mods have fixed what the devs somehow managed to botch after a 15 year wait.

If you want a good stalker game, just play Anomaly, it even crashes less.

The DLC is also stupidly expensive for basic reskins.

Fantastic gameplay, realistic setting, attentive devs. What more could a player want? This game is a real gem. Rewarding gun play, intersting customisation options, a steam workshop full of sweaty nerds and ♥♥♥♥♥♥ memes, and realistic Australian callouts, this game has it all.

That being said however, i have two major complaints about the game. First is being shot behind walls. It feels like BF4 sometimes. Being shot when in full cover, surrounded by concrete, and only seconds after entering cover brings back harrowing memories of the BF4 launch.

My other complaint is the Acheivements. From the beta launch NWI have had serious issues with acheivements not being tracked properly. Boomstick, for example, doesnt count the Commonwealth's White Phospherous grenades or the No.69 impact kills towards the acheivement. Sniper class kills with the G43 dont count towards Gatekeeper. Sometimes the kills dont even count. Bayonet kills are such a pain to grind. They dont seem to stack up even if I get the thrusting endscreen acheivement with 12 kills.
Looking forward to the devs fixing the issues and to playing more of this great game

A terrible port for a bad game. I have loved the DQ series for a long time. This re-release almost brought me physical pain. Copy-paste story, bad voice acting, unresponsive controls, glitches and bugs, poor graphics fidelity even on max, annoying cut scenes, 2D characters who i felt no attachment towards, boring character customisation, extremely repeditive gameplay, and incredibly disruptive game mechanics. Square Enix stripped all adventure elements from the game. It is now an on-rails repeditive grind. Gameplay "innovations" dumbed down what made the original iterations of the game a classic. Combos are impossible to pull off with mouse and keyboard. The roles of tanks/fighters/mages/healers do not come into play. The AI is downright terrible. They rarely do anything useful, and seem to be very prone to getting caught in massive crowds of enemies and dying. All the tactics and finese of the previous tiles has devolved into Button Mash Simulator 2k15.
